1. Change first parameter from cnic_dev to ulp_handle which is the hba
pointer. All other similar upcalls are using hba pointer. The callee
can then directly reference the hba without conversion.
2. Change return value from void to int so that an error code can be
passed back. This allows the operation to be retried.
